2002 Jeep Liberty review
I ordered the 2002 Jeep Liberty KJ Limited from Jeep in Aug. of 01 after test driving a sport 01 model at the dealer with the wife. We loved it from the start. The Liberty felt higher quality to us over the Cherokee we traded that was a 92 year model and the brakes were certainly worlds better than the Cherokee. The KJ was also a lot less noise inside and seemed of a higher quality build to us. We took delivery of our 02 in Oct of 2001 and have had it ever since. 22 years later we still love it and I do not see us getting rid ot it anytime soon when it has been a flawless rig. Just a couple recalls promptly repaired at the dealer is all we had to deal with really. Regular oil changes, flushing of the fluids at the suggested intervals, and only a couple of the windows falling down into the door immediately after buying it which were covered under warranty that first week I've read all the negative reviews of this rig and this year model. It has not been our experience at all to have issues other than regular expected things like stated. Off road it is surprisingly good. So, the only real surprise is that the Jeep KJ likes as much gas as my V8 vehicles did. However with that said I personally feel that anyone buying a Jeep that is concerned with MPG is looking at the wrong vehicle to begin with. What we got in return is a vehicle that will flat out zip around town and turns, stops and parks on a dime! Don't kid yourself. The KJ can impress even on a goat trail. On the beach when other 'Real Jeeps' got stuck we drove circles around them and pulled out. The only draw back is the wheels can lift up off the ground twisting it over big rocks for rock crawling but that is the sacrifice you make with independent front ends. What you don't get is a death wobble so drive it and be happy about it. We do!

2014 Jeep Compass review
2014 Jeep Compass: I’ve had some issues with my Jeep but overall I’ve loved it. Bought it in 2016 with 34,000 miles on it. Now January 2026 I have 146,000 miles. Seems that things started to happen when it turned 10 years old. Tends to rust in the same places with all these jeeps (lower door trim, lower hatch trim). Had to get both front bearings replaced about $350 each side (suspension needs to maintained per manual timelines then you’ll have no problem), drivers window pulley broke and did repair myself, replaced throttle body myself (my fault for not keeping enough gas in the car). With that, I would recommend going above 3 in RPMs every now and again to teach your throttlebody to open wider. I’ve always kept RPM’s under 2.5. Stereo went out which is common in these models (went ahead and got a aftermarket stereo), drivers power window switch replaced (did myself for $80). Also, check engine light WILL come on if an oil change is needed. If your dash says oil change, you’re already waaaay too low. Now, my coolant is leaking around the cap. Thankfully it’s an easy fix I can do myself (about $100 repair). If you’re handy, these vehicles are easy to work on and if you keep them maintained, they will last a long while. With regular maintenance, I hope to keep it for another 150,000 miles. Oh yeah, 4WD gets stuck on or off sometimes. Not sure why but always seems to happen in the winter. Go figure.

2004 Nissan Pathfinder review
I love this car so much I bought 2 (used). 4x4 SE model. My my kids outgrew the back seats of my '91 300zx, I had to have something else. And NOTHING was going to come close to driving a Z. So I went the other direction. SUV. The R50 Pathfinder was perfect. Enough room for 4 comfortably, 5 for short trips. 4x4 when weather hits. Convenient for hilly streets when it rains. Would have been stuck in NW Arkansas over Christmas one year if I didn't have a 4x4. (You know the Z wouldn't have made it out of the driveway.) Dime size snow flakes. After years of faithful service, my first 2004 got T-boned 2 blocks from the office. By then all SUVs had become mini-school buses. I tracked down my 2nd 2004 with half the miles, and kept on trucking. It now has 180,000 miles, still going strong. Only known item is it kicks out of cruise after about 3 hours of driving. I'm thinking a dirty connection in the wiring. SOLID roof rack, I can use to ferry lumber or fence pickets from Lowe's to the house. 16' 2x10s, just strap 'em down and go. Most SUVs have become SVs, forgetting the UTILITY. I don't want to strap a bicycle to my roof. I actually need a vehicle that is capable of doing work. The end of the small Pathfinder was sad. My wife likes her XTerra, but the ride is uncomfortable, and the doors dig into the outside of my thighs on trips. Don't like it as much as my Pathy.

Which SUV has the best MPG?
The Nissan Kicks has the best MPG among traditional internal combustion SUVs and offers up to 31 MPG city and 36 MPG highway for a combined rating of 33 MPG. The Kia Niro has the best MPG amongst SUVs with hybrid powertrains, reaching 53 MPG city and 54 MPG highway for a combined rating of 53 MPG.
These figures are based on EPA mileage ratings and are for comparison purposes only. The actual mileage will vary depending on the selected vehicle model year, trim, driving conditions, driving habits, vehicle maintenance, and other factors.
Which SUV has the longest range?
The Cadillac Escalade IQ has the longest range among SUVs and can travel up to 450 miles on a single charge depending on electric motor and battery options.
EPA-estimated range is the distance, or predicted distance, a new plug-in vehicle will travel on electric power before its battery charge is exhausted. Actual range will vary depending on model year, driving conditions, driving habits, elevation changes, weather, accessory usage (lights, climate control), vehicle condition and other factors.
